At Austin Neurosurgical Institute, accredited and acclaimed neurological surgeon Thomas Loftus, MD, FAANS, provides a full range of surgical treatments for disorders of the spine, spinal cord, and peripheral nerves to patients in and around Austin, Texas.
Patients who have chronic pain due to disc herniation, disc degeneration, spine fractures, or other neurosurgical spine disorders benefit from minimally invasive procedures designed to reduce pain and improve function.
As one of the most experienced minimally invasive spine surgeons in the United States, Dr. Loftus stands ready to help adults of all ages find relief from neck and back pain to improve their quality of life.
